$7,500 Invested at 17% for 3 Years
$12,445.07
Future Value (compounded monthly)
$7,500 invested at 17% annual compound interest (compounded monthly) for 3 years will grow to $12,445.07. You earn $4,945.07 in interest. At 17%, your money doubles in approximately 4.24 years (Rule of 72).

Formula Used
A = P(1 + r/n)nt
- P = $7,500
- r = 17% = 0.17
- n = 12 (monthly)
- t = 3 years
- A = $12,445.07
